It was a three candidate race in Michigan’s 73rd district, but the Republican incumbent, Rep. Chris Afendoulis, was the clear winner with 64 percent of the vote over Democrat Deb Havens, The Grand Rapids small business co-owner and Certified Public Accountant says he’s helped to improve wages and he’s looking forward to working with his Senate partners and the Governor over the next two years.
“I would like to see us as revenues rise there’s always this temptation to spend. And there are a lot of good causes out there but I’d really like to see us become as efficient and effective as possible and, you know, shore up some of the things if we do indeed have higher revenues I really think infrastructure continues to be something I’m very committed to working on.”
Afendoulis says passing the road package was a start. He says he’d like to taker closer look at reforming public pensions to make them 401Ks.
